Computable.nl
  • Thema’s
    • Carrière
    • Innovatie & Transformatie
    • Cloud & Infrastructuur
    • Data & AI
    • Governance & Privacy
    • Security & Awareness
    • Software & Development
    • Werkplek & Beheer
  • Sectoren
    • Channel
    • Financiële dienstverlening
    • Logistiek
    • Onderwijs
    • Overheid
    • Zorg
  • Computable Awards
    • Overzicht
    • Nieuws
    • Winnaars
    • Partner worden
  • Vacatures
    • Vacatures bekijken
    • Vacatures plaatsen
  • Bedrijven
    • Profielen
    • Producten & Diensten
  • Kennisbank
  • Nieuwsbrief

IBM trekt Java en Web 2.0 naar het mainframe

05 maart 2008 - 09:426 minuten leestijdAchtergrondSoftware & Development
Peter Verkooijen
Peter Verkooijen

IBM’s z10 is het eerste mainframe in deze eeuw dat x86-machines kan bijbenen. Als consolidatie- en virtualisatieplatform kan het monster 1500 x86-servers opslokken. Is dat voldoende reden om over te stappen?

Softwaredirecteur Steve Mills onthulde IBM’s nieuwe z10-mainframe eind februari in New York met Rod Adkins, hoofd ontwikkeling in de IBM Systems and Technology Group. Adkins werkte ooit voor Mills aan de softwarekant. Mills grapte op de mainframe-bijeenkomst dat hij Adkins ‘zijn malle ingenieursuitdrukkingen’ had afgeleerd en hem had ingewijd in "de vrije ruimte waar softwaremensen leven". Dat ‘new age softwaredenken’ zou de techneut ook in de z10 hebben verwerkt.
Ruimtegebrek, stijgende energiekosten en toenemende beheercomplexiteit leiden volgens Adkins tot een ict-breekpunt. "We concludeerden dat we een nieuw model voor het datacentrum nodig hebben. Het is een kans voor innovatie in virtualisatie, stroomverbruik en management." Adkins legt veel nadruk op Project Big Green, IBM’s investering van een miljard dollar om zijn producten ‘groener’ te maken. Zo verbruikt de z10 een forse 85 procent minder stroom dan de voorganger.

Serveranarchie

Het mainframe anno 2008 moet als een centraal consoldatie- en virtualisatieplatform een eind maken aan de serveranarchie. Het is een overtuigend argument en terug naar de toekomst voor het mainframe, maar de hele ict-industrie echoot momenteel hetzelfde virtualisatiemantra. Van Intel en Citrix tot Cisco met diens Data Center 3.0-strategie. Waarom zou je consolideren op IBM’s dure, bedrijfseigen mainframe als er zoveel meer modulaire oplossingen, gebaseerd op industriestandaarden, beschikbaar zijn?
De belangrijkste reden om nog een mainframe aan te schaffen blijft oude Cobol-applicaties. "Maar niet alleen Cobol-programma’s", protesteert IBM-directeur John Birtles, verantwoordelijk voor de mainframehardware (System Z Hardware Products). "We volgen al een aantal jaar dit pad om ook juist nieuwere applicaties mee te nemen." In 2000 introduceerde IBM de IFL co-processor (Integrated Facility for Linux) om het open source-besturingssysteem Linux op mainframes te draaien. Vorig jaar draaide Linux op een kwart van de capaciteit die IBM op mainframes verkoopt, een groei van 28 procent op het jaar daarvoor.
IBM investeerde ook in Java op het mainframe, met name om Websphere aan boord te halen als basis voor service oriented architecture (soa). Java en webapplicaties zijn ontwikkeld om overal te kunnen draaien, maar zijn daardoor niet ontworpen voor efficiëntie op een specifiek platform. "Die inefficiëntie kostte onze klanten veel geld", zegt Birtles. Voor de z9 introduceerde IBM daarom in 2004 de z Application Assist Processor (zAAP). Het gebruik van Java op IBM-mainframes, de zSeries, groeide in 2007 met maar liefst 47 procent.

PR-stunt

Een andere moderne technologie is OpenSolaris. Onderzoeksbedrijf Sine Nomine kreeg die open source-uitvoering van Suns Unix-variant Solaris draaiende op het System Z-platform. IBM greep dat ‘proof of concept’ aan voor een demonstratie afgelopen november op een congres van onderzoeksbureau Gartner. "Daar blijft het bij", zegt Birtles kort. "We hebben geen plannen om dit als product op de markt te brengen."
Andere IBM-managers beweren overigens wel naar een bétaprogramma hiervoor te streven. Birtles beaamt dat Solaris op een mainframe een goede PR-stunt is in de concurrentiestrijd met Sun.
IBM doet volgens Birtles ook niets om het mainframe geschikt te maken voor .NET of Windows. "Bepaalde architectuurelementen kunnen we niet implementeren zonder een licentieovereenkomst met Microsoft." Voor de toekomst sluit Birtles niks uit.

Power6-variant

Ondertussen heeft het z10-mainframe een sterk vernieuwde hardware-basis. De nieuwe CMOS quadcore-processoren in die nieuwe machine zijn ontworpen voor zware rekenklussen in Java, Linux en zelfs webscripttalen als PHP. Behalve een imposante kloksnelheid van 4,4 GHz hebben de chips per kern 3 MB aan Level2 cache-geheugen. De z10 heeft maximaal 64 van die chips tegen 54 processors in de z9.
De processoren zijn een variant van de Power6 RISC-chips die IBM de afgelopen zomer onthulde voor zijn System P- en I-serverlijnen (respectievelijk Unix- en AS/400-machines). IBM-ingenieur Charles Webb introduceerde de mainframe-versie van deze krachtige processor afgelopen najaar al op het Hot Chips-congres in Silicon Valley.
De versnellingsmodule voor zwevende komma-berekeningen (decimal floating point versneller) is een van de Power6-innovaties die nu beschikbaar zijn op het mainframe. Financiële transacties kunnen daardoor zonder formattering van de data worden verwerkt. Dat heeft niet alleen voordelen voor het prestatieniveau. "Mensen hebben fortuinen verdiend door afrondingsfouten weg te sluizen", weet Birtles. De z9 had decimal floating point-verwerking alleen beschikbaar in de firmware. De z10-chip heeft ook versnellers ingebouwd voor datacompressie en -codering (encryptie).
De verschillen tussen de Power6- en de z10-chip zitten vooral in de architectuur van de instructieset, de interface waar programmeurs mee werken. Voor Power is dat RISC (reduced instruction set computing). De z10-chip heeft 894 CISC-instructies (complex instruction set computing), waarvan er 668 zijn geïmplementeerd in de hardware. Ook z/VM virtualisatie is ondersteund in de chip. Het z10-mainframe gebruikt een ster-topologie om de chips onder één besturingssysteem samen te brengen; de z9- en Power-machines passen een ring-topologie toe.

Web 2.0

Zou het voor iedereen niet veel makkelijker zijn alles te standaardiseren op Power, dus IBM’s System I- en P-series, en het mainframe geleidelijk uit te faseren? "We werken er niet actief aan om klanten over te krijgen", zegt Birtles. "Klanten hebben het probleem dat ze veel in die applicaties hebben geïnvesteerd. Sommigen hebben de broncode niet eens meer. Ze moeten daar wel mee verder kunnen. Het zou een aanzienlijke investering vereisen om die applicaties te herschrijven voor een ander platform."
Bestaande mainframe-klanten kunnen niet om de z10 heen, maar waarom zou een middelgroot bedrijf met moderne webgebaseerde applicaties voor een mainframe kiezen? "Alles in Web 2.0 kun je binnen de z10 doen", zegt Steve Mills. "Ik kan twintigduizend Linux LPARs (logische partities) op deze machine starten en effectief al dat gedistribueerd werk draaien dat niet de ACID-transactieeigenschappen (atomicity, consistency, isolation, durability) heeft die klassieke backoffice-applicaties vereisen."
Rod Adkins ziet voor de niet-traditionele werklasten andere opties, zoals de System P-serie en x86-insteekservers. "In het nieuwe enterprise-datacentrum zal de z10 beslist een essentiële rol vervullen, maar voor sommige omgevingen voldoen andere onderdelen van ons aanbod, met dezelfde virtualisatie en managementcapaciteiten, aan de eisen. We blijven het platform uitbreiden met hybride kenmerken."

Meer over

BesturingssystemenConsolidatieJavaMainframesOpensourceSocial mediaSoftwarebeheerSystem Z

Deel

    Inschrijven nieuwsbrief Computable

    Door te klikken op inschrijven geef je toestemming aan Jaarbeurs B.V. om je naam en e-mailadres te verwerken voor het verzenden van een of meer mailings namens Computable. Je kunt je toestemming te allen tijde intrekken via de af­meld­func­tie in de nieuwsbrief.
    Wil je weten hoe Jaarbeurs B.V. omgaat met jouw per­soons­ge­ge­vens? Klik dan hier voor ons privacy statement.

    Whitepapers

    Computable.nl

    Design Sprints: 4 dagen van idee naar prototype

    Hoe zet je in vier dagen tijd een gevalideerd prototype neer met Design Sprints?

    Computable.nl

    Resultaatgericht Samenwerken (RGS).

    RGS is een gestructureerde methode die vastgoedprofessionals direct ondersteunt bij kwaliteitsverbetering, kostenefficiëntie en verduurzaming.

    Computable.nl

    De principes van cloud-native techniek

    Cloud-native technologieën voegen flexibiliteit, schaalbaarheid en beveiliging toe en verlagen de operationele kosten voor de IT-omgeving. Hoe dragen Kubernetes, KEDA en AKS hieraan bij?

    Meer lezen

    Computable.nl
    ActueelCloud & Infrastructuur

    Product: IBM System z10 mainframe

    Mainframe
    ActueelCloud & Infrastructuur

    Mainframe is meer dan alleen hardware

    Computable.nl
    ActueelInnovatie & Transformatie

    HP-server draait mainframe-besturingssysteem

    Computable.nl
    ActueelCloud & Infrastructuur

    HP doet aanval op de mainframe-markt

    Computable.nl
    ActueelCarrière

    IBM wil tekort mainframe-experts oplossen

    Computable.nl
    ActueelInnovatie & Transformatie

    Unisys biedt weer Linux op zijn Intel-mainframe

    Geef een reactie Reactie annuleren

    Je moet ingelogd zijn op om een reactie te plaatsen.

    Populaire berichten

    Meer artikelen

    Uitgelicht

    Partnerartikel
    AdvertorialInnovatie & Transformatie

    Computable Insights

    Een ai-agent die klantvragen afhandelt. Dat is een van de nieuwste troeven van softwareproducent Salesforce, dat daarmee meesurft op de...

    Meer persberichten

    Footer

    Direct naar

    • Carrièretests
    • Kennisbank
    • Planning
    • Computable Awards
    • Magazine
    • Abonneren Magazine
    • Cybersec e-Magazine

    Producten

    • Adverteren en meer…
    • Jouw Producten en Bedrijfsprofiel
    • Whitepapers & Leads
    • Vacatures & Employer Branding
    • Persberichten

    Contact

    • Colofon
    • Computable en de AVG
    • Service & contact
    • Inschrijven nieuwsbrief
    • Inlog

    Social

    • Facebook
    • X
    • LinkedIn
    • YouTube
    • Instagram
    © 2025 Jaarbeurs
    • Disclaimer
    • Gebruikersvoorwaarden
    • Privacy statement
    Computable.nl is een product van Jaarbeurs